Transaction f521d204366177117bb159ad96905d4edc6ffd925c06a12dacb209eeff37052a

1 Input
2 Outputs
  • f521d204366177117bb159ad96905d4edc6ffd925c06a12dacb209eeff37052a:0
  • value  284560357599
    address  n11a9aVtqK58i5vP7EExSyr4xQW16QjdZ7
  • f521d204366177117bb159ad96905d4edc6ffd925c06a12dacb209eeff37052a:1
  • value  159300223
    address  2MsJeKfQ3mVNeGkqFhwsTg5XwX7PA3qGdrz